Condom firm covers long and short of it
By Raakhee P. Mirchandani
Wednesday, September 1, 2004

The first one was too loose. The second was too tight. But the third fit just right.

Thanks to www.condomania.com, men will never have Goldilocks syndrome again.

Adam Glickman, president and CEO of Condomania, has been selling condoms since 1987, his junior year at Tufts University.

But inflation hasn't touched Glickman's rubbers empire - they each cost a buck then, and they still do.

They-Fit, the latest from Condomania, is a line of custom-fit condoms in 55 sizes, ranging from a wee three inches all the way up to a whopping 10, with 40 more sizes to be added in October.
